What Are Good Breeds For A First-time Puppy Owner?

For first-time puppy owners, choosing a breed that’s easy to train, adaptable, and friendly is key.

Here are some great options…

Labrador Retriever

  • Friendly, easy to train, and active. Great family dog.

Golden Retriever

  • Gentle, affectionate, and intelligent. Easy to train and good with families.

Beagle

  • Friendly, curious. Moderately easy to train, but needs mental stimulation.

Pug

  • Affectionate, playful, and low-maintenance. Ideal for apartment living.

Cavalier King Charles Spaniel

  • Sweet, calm, and loving. Easy to train with moderate exercise needs.

Shih Tzu

  • Affectionate and easygoing. Low exercise needs and great for small spaces.

French Bulldog

  • Easygoing, affectionate. Low exercise needs and good for first-time owners.

Cocker Spaniel

  • Friendly, affectionate. Easy to train, good with kids, and moderate exercise needs.

Considerations

  • Temperament – Friendly, easy-going breeds are best for first-time owners.
  • Training – Choose breeds that are eager to please.
  • Exercise & Grooming – Match a breed’s energy and grooming needs to your lifestyle.

Breeds like Labradors, Golden Retrievers, and Pugs make great first-time pets.
